VSTs Invade the AI Bunker
Doctor Mix wastes no time letting us know that ACE Studio’s got a serious new trick up its sleeve: proper VST plugin support. No more caged in by bland internal effects—now you can lob your own trusted compressors, reverbs and dirty saturators straight into the AI workflow. For anyone who’s ever raged at a DAW’s anaemic built-ins, this is a breath of fresh, slightly overdriven air.
The workflow shift is real. Instead of dreading the moment you have to export stems and hop DAWs just to slap some character on a sound, you keep it all inside ACE Studio. Custom Stem Extraction: AI on the Operating Table

"Extract the low synth sound, not the sequencer synthesizer, but the drone-like one."
© Screenshot/Quote: Doctormix (YouTube)
Here’s where things get surgical. The new Stem Splitter Custom Mode lets you describe exactly what you want to extract—none of this fixed ‘vocals-or-drums’ nonsense. Doctor Mix puts it to the test, isolating a specific synth from his own track just by describing it, not by relying on some clunky preset. The AI works its voodoo and spits out a shockingly clean synth stem, leaving all the other noise behind.

A/B Showdown: Plugins vs. The Boring Old Way
Let’s get real: nothing proves a point like a proper A/B. Doctor Mix lines up the raw, AI-extracted synth and then runs it through his weaponised plugin chain—EQ, compression, reverb, delay, and a healthy dose of saturation. Hearing the before and after is like swapping a budget toaster for a full-on industrial grill. The difference isn’t subtle; it’s a night-and-day leap from ‘meh’ to ‘massive’.
You get to hear the transformation in real time, with every tweak and fader move making the sound punch harder and shine brighter.
